Precisely what is Blood Parasite Condition?
Blood parasite condition in chickens refers to bacterial infections because of protozoan organisms that invade a rooster’s bloodstream. These parasites are frequently transmitted by blood-sucking insects like mosquitoes, blackflies, and biting midges. The a few most common blood parasites influencing poultry are:
Plasmodium, which will cause avian malaria
Leucocytozoon, to blame for leucocytozoonosis
Haemoproteus, normally leading to milder infections
As soon as In the host, these parasites multiply in crimson blood cells and many organs, disrupting standard physiological functions. While usually subclinical, bacterial infections can nevertheless induce diminished growth, very poor egg production, and enhanced vulnerability to other diseases.
Indicators to Look ahead to
Blood parasite infections might be tricky to detect inside the early phases, specifically in flocks that seem commonly healthy. Even so, given that the infection progresses, chickens could demonstrate symptoms including:
Pale combs and wattles resulting from anemia
Exhaustion, sluggishness, and reluctance to maneuver
Lack of hunger and noticeable fat loss
Lowered egg generation or slim-shelled eggs
Greenish diarrhea
Respiratory issue in advanced instances
Sudden death, especially in young or stressed birds
Chickens that endure an Original an infection may well have the parasites for life, continuing to act as a reservoir of disease, especially when insect vectors are existing.
How the Sickness Spreads
The first method of transmission is through insect vectors. A mosquito or blackfly that feeds on an infected bird can get the parasite and move it on to healthier birds for the duration of foreseeable future bites. Warm, wet climates and weak sanitation boost insect breeding, building flocks far more vulnerable.
Blood parasite disease is in a roundabout way contagious from fowl to chicken, but oblique unfold by way of insects makes managing the surroundings essential.
Analysis and Treatment method
Veterinary diagnosis ordinarily includes a blood smear check, where by the presence of parasites inside of crimson blood cells is usually confirmed under a microscope. In a few advanced scenarios, molecular resources like PCR are utilized to determine the precise kind of parasite.
Cure may be hard. Antiprotozoal medicines like chloroquine or primaquine may very well be employed underneath veterinary advice, but they're not normally successful, as well as their use might be constrained by food stuff safety rules. Supportive treatment—which include higher-good quality nourishment, natural vitamins, and stress reduction—can boost a fowl’s odds of Restoration.
Avoidance: The Best Defense
Stopping blood parasite condition is simpler than dealing with it. Essential tactics involve:
Eliminating standing h2o to halt mosquito breeding
Applying insect-evidence housing or netting
Preserving poultry housing clean up and perfectly-ventilated
Preventing overcrowding
Quarantining new birds before introducing them into the flock
Frequent health and fitness checks to identify indicators early
